Robert Lee Steers Roll Over Longhorns 30-15
Robert Lee Steers defeated Bronte Longhorns 30 to 15 after trailing 15-14 at halftime. Key drives in the third and fourth quarters included Blair Mumford and Key carrying for yardage and a crucial Barbee punt block, as the Steers pulled away with a final tally by Mumford and strong defensive plays.

Baker Speaks To Coke Lions and West Texas Voters
George Baker, Fort Stockton candidate for Texas Legislature's 66th district, spoke to the Bronte and Robert Lee Lions clubs about constitutional amendments and the school reorganization plan. He highlighted rural hardship risks, vocational education needs, and the Governor's School Study Commission findings while detailing a jammed four day speaking itinerary across four towns.

Brunnell's Baptist Youth Rally Planned in Ballinger
The Runnels County Baptist Association schedules a youth rally at 7:30 p.m. Saturday at First Baptist Church in Ballinger. A film titled Lost in the Crowd will be shown and the association youth choir will meet at 6:30 p.m. for practice.

Postmaster Announces Holiday Mailing Schedules
Postmaster Noah Pruitt issues dates for mailing Christmas packages and general mail to reach destinations by December 25. Overseas mail for armed forces follows Surface Oct 14 to Nov 9 and Air Nov 30 to Dec 11 with heavy wrapping and contents slips. Domestic parcel post deadlines: distant states before Dec 2, local before Dec 14. cards distant states by Dec 11 local by Dec 16. Return addresses should include ZIP codes for both sender and recipient.

FHA Girls Conduct Executive Meeting
The Future Homemakers of America chapter at Bronte High School held an executive meeting Tuesday afternoon. New committee chairmen were announced for world clothing, refreshments, banquet, degree committee, with thanks given to sponsors Noah Pruitt Jr. and Mrs. Clois Versup for accompanying them to the State Fair in Dallas.

Central Baptist Class Meets In Andrews Home
Sixteen members of the Central Baptist Church ladies Sunday School met last Thursday at Mrs. R. M. Andrews home for their monthly social. Wayne N. Stout led a devotional on witnessing after hymns and prayer. one visitor, Mrs. Alice Rodbe, attended. The class will meet on the second Thursday each month at a member’s home.
